Why Anthropology?
The field of anthropology is broad, covering aspects such as archaeology, social anthropology, and biological anthropology. It offers students a chance to learn about human societies past and present, understanding not just how societies function but also why they evolved in their particular ways. This comprehension leads to a more profound understanding of global issues, making anthropology graduates valuable in various sectors, including academia, public policy, international development, and cultural organizations.
